something about Thule!Simon that I feel like we don't talk about enough (and I really hope gets brought up in canon) is that he's partially to blame for Thule existing at all. like he's not just this tragic passive figure who lost everyone he loves and is now doomed to roam forever alone, he's like. directly responsible for that happening. there is no Thule without Sebastian and there is Sebastian without Simon. because when he was presented with the choice between protecting the world or protecting Clary, he choose Clary. only in the end he doomed both the world and Clary, and everyone else he cared about.
also related to this is his last encountered with Janus, where he said something along the lines of "I'll kill you, Jace Herondale." but it's clearly not a threat he's ever followed through on. and the significance of the fact that all along killing Jace would have prevented everything. if Jace wasn't alive, he couldn't be the bargaining chip for Sebastian's life. if they had let the Clave kill Jace in order to kill Sebastian, there would have never been a war or an apocalyptic end of the world. Simon raised the angel Raziel in order to find a solution that would have saved Jace's life, and all that accomplished was him handing Clary a sword and her promptly getting killed for it. only after, when it's far far too late, is Simon willing to kill Jace. which again, he still didn't do because Janus is still alive, so maybe after everything Simon still can't do it. he still can't kill Jace Herondale.
